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/google-chrome/4.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python selenium中的getwindowhandles_Python_Google Chrome_Selenium - Fatal编程技术网

Python selenium中的getwindowhandles

Python selenium中的getwindowhandles,python,google-chrome,selenium,Python,Google Chrome,Selenium,我得到: AttributeError:“WebDriver”对象没有属性“getwindowhandles” 尝试时 Whandles = driver.getWindowHandles() print(Whandles) 以下是我的作品: import sys from PyQt5 import QtCore, QtGui, QtWidgets from ui.css import Ui_Dialog from selenium import webdriver from seleni

我得到: AttributeError:“WebDriver”对象没有属性“getwindowhandles”

尝试时

 Whandles = driver.getWindowHandles()
 print(Whandles)
以下是我的作品:

import sys
from PyQt5 import QtCore, QtGui, QtWidgets
from ui.css import Ui_Dialog
from selenium import webdriver
from selenium.webdriver.common.keys import Keys
from selenium.webdriver.chrome.options import Options
from selenium.common.exceptions import NoSuchElementException
import time

我遗漏了什么吗?

异常告诉您驱动程序类上没有getWindowHandles()方法。你需要的是

Whandles = driver.window_handles

当您看到这种类型的异常时,请执行
print(dir(driver))
以查看类支持哪些方法。

异常告诉您驱动程序类上没有方法getWindowHandles()。你需要的是

Whandles = driver.window_handles

当您看到这种类型的异常时,请执行
打印(dir(driver))
以查看类支持哪些方法。

driver.getWindowHandles()
哪个窗口?驱动程序在哪里初始化&浏览器窗口在哪里?感谢selenium和python初学者可能重复的好问题。
driver.getWindowHandles()
哪个窗口?驱动程序在哪里初始化&浏览器窗口在哪里?感谢selenium和python初学者可能重复的好问题。